Barry Fuller was born in 1939 in New York, the child of Roland And Mildred Millie Lewin. In 1940, Barry Fuller resided in Albany, Albany, New York, USA. Barry Fuller passed away in 1998 in Menands, Albany County, New York, United States of America.
